Transaction 34e8e30dff671affbb6dd4e3c567f435b412353287936f658eeb88c461604068
1 Input
2 Outputs
- 34e8e30dff671affbb6dd4e3c567f435b412353287936f658eeb88c461604068:0
- 34e8e30dff671affbb6dd4e3c567f435b412353287936f658eeb88c461604068:1
value 644
address 1LFwkRQyekTbmLifW8KPgDhsUHBPVqepug
value 532440
address 3PKMZECkFkNtiNDytU5uEH1FmxiPT1pHTC